I got the corner trim made and put on the shark pool surround. Cut the huge circle out of the top of the pool surround and hung the channel for part of the holding tank leds

First I had to make a large trammel for the router:

20200119_164412602_iOS.jpg


Then I took the two halve of the cover and clamped them together on saw horses and set the center point and radius and cut the arc in three passes:

20200119_163927284_iOS.jpg


Anyone need two semi circles of MDF?

20200119_164439511_iOS.jpg


Next up came a test fit on the pool surround:

20200119_164308871_iOS.jpg

20200119_171657965_iOS.jpg


A little trimming and we can attach it to the framing.

This is the channel setup for the LEDs in the holding room:

20200119_171627925_iOS.jpg


I brazed two lengths of channel together twice that gives me 4 meters above the top row of holding tanks.

I will cover the entire length of the lower level due to shadowing.

I am currently waiting on the soldering iron to heat up to connect to lengths of led strip with a 12" jumper wire.
